Mira Sorvino is an American actress known for her captivating performances in film, television, and theater. She was born on September 28, 1967, in New York City, New York.
Sorvino gained widespread recognition and critical acclaim for her role as Linda Ash in the comedy-drama film "Mighty Aphrodite" (1995), directed by Woody Allen. Her performance as a sweet-natured but naive prostitute earned her an Academy Award for Best Supporting Actress, as well as other accolades.
Throughout her career, Sorvino has demonstrated her versatility by taking on a variety of roles in different genres. She has appeared in dramas like "Romy and Michele's High School Reunion" (1997), where she played the bubbly and hilarious Romy White, and in thrillers such as "The Replacement Killers" (1998), opposite Chow Yun-fat. Her ability to transition between comedic and dramatic roles has showcased her range as an actress.
Sorvino's filmography includes a diverse selection of projects, including "Mimic" (1997), "The Grey Zone" (2001), "Human Trafficking" (2005), and "Union Square" (2011). She has also appeared in television shows, including "Falling Skies" and "Stalker," and has made notable contributions to the theater, performing in productions such as "The Exonerated" and "The Sound of Music Live!".
In addition to her acting career, Sorvino is known for her humanitarian work and activism. She has been an advocate for human rights, particularly in combating human trafficking. Sorvino has collaborated with various organizations to raise awareness and support efforts to address this global issue.
Sorvino's performances have garnered critical acclaim and accolades throughout her career. Her ability to bring depth, vulnerability, and charisma to her characters has captivated audiences. She has been recognized with awards and nominations from prestigious institutions such as the Academy Awards, Golden Globe Awards, and Screen Actors Guild Awards.
Mira Sorvino's talent, versatility, and commitment to social causes have solidified her as a respected figure in the entertainment industry. Her ability to portray a wide range of characters, combined with her advocacy work, make her a multi-faceted artist and an inspiring advocate for change.

List of all Mira Sorvino tv shows
Year | Title | Role | Notes |
---|---|---|---|
1992 | Swans Crossing | Sophia Eva McCormick De Castro | 6 episodes |
1994 | Parallel Lives | Matty Derosa | Movie |
1995 | The Buccaneers | Conchita Closson | 5 episodes |
1996 | Norma Jean & Marilyn | Marilyn Monroe | Movie |
2000 | The Great Gatsby | Daisy Buchanan | Movie |
2003 | Will & Grace | Diane | Episode "Last Ex to Brooklyn" |
2005 | Human Trafficking | Kate Morozov | Miniseries |
2006 | Covert One: The Hades Factor | Randi Russell | Movie |
2008 | House | Dr. Cate Milton | Episode "Frozen" |
2009 | The Last Templar | Tess Chaykin | Movie |
2012 | Finding Mrs. Claus | Mrs. Claus | Movie |
2014 | Psych | Head Detective Betsy Brannigan | 3 episodes |
2014–15 | Falling Skies | Sara | Recurring role (seasons 4–5) |
2014 | Intruders | Amy Whelan | Main role, 8 episodes |
2015 | Stalker | Vicki Gregg | Recurring role |
2016 | Indiscretion | Veronica Lewis | Movie |
A Christmas to Remember | Jennifer Wade / Maggie | Movie | |
2016–17 | Lady Dynamite | Herself/Millicent Pratt/Jennipher Nickels/ Ranlith the Hive Queen | 2 episodes |
2018 | Condor | Marty Ross | Recurring role |
No One Would Tell | Judge Elizabeth Hanover | Movie | |
StartUp | Rebecca Stroud | Recurring role (season 3) | |
Modern Family | Nicole Rosemary Page | Recurring role (season 9) | |
Spy Kids: Mission Critical | Ingrid Cortez (voice) | 7 episodes | |
2020 | Hollywood | Jeanne Crandall | Recurring role |
2021 | Impeachment: American Crime Story | Marcia Lewis | 6 episodes |
2022 | Shining Vale | Rosemary Wellingham | Main role, 8 episodes |
